Established in 2024, the International Training Centre for Authorities and Leaders in Surrey is hosted by the University of Surrey. CIFAL Surrey’s primary mission is to provide a range of research-informed training opportunities, and capacity-building activities, to facilitate knowledge sharing between Civil Society Organizations representatives, public servants, decision-makers and stakeholders locally and internationally to strengthen capacities, improve decision-making processes, and promote sustainable development. UN CC:Learn is a partnership of 36 multilateral organizations collaborating in the development and/or delivery of climate change related learning at the global, regional and country levels. It was built in response to calls for a coordinated approach to climate change learning across UN and other multilaterals. Having been initially developed to support policy makers and field practitioners working for multilaterals, over time it has broadened its reach to businesses, NGOs, Academic organizations and the general public.
